CAPTURED, KILLED AND EATEN

FATE OP MISSION BOYS. IK THE BISMARCK ARCHIPELAGO Received 12th. 1.1 a.m. Sydney, June 11. News from the Bismarck ArchipeHg-> states that three native boys, attached to the Methodist Mission at Batmn;, were captured by bushmen, killed, and eaten.
